Steps to Reproduce
- Open a .go file
That's it. The on_attach won't get run, and more importantly doing :NullLsInfo
will yield no sources attached, even though gofmt should be attached.
Now, you can try deleting the eslint_d source, and then it'll work fine.
Reproducibility Check
- I confirm that my minimal config is based on the
minimal_init.lua
template and that my issue is reproducible by runningnvim --clean -u minimal_init.lua
and following the steps above.
Expected Behavior
Gofmt should work in go files and on_attach should be run, regardless of whether one of the sources throws an error.
Actual Behavior
I get the following error in the console: [null-ls] failed to load builtin eslint_d for method diagnostics; please check your config
And no sources are loaded

Ok a small update, after this kept not working, I've just noticed that eslint_d and a few other sources have been completely removed. Does anyone know why this happened?
Search for eslint_d
in #81. You should migrate to https://github.com/neovim/nvim-lspconfig/blob/master/doc/server_configurations.md#eslint or use https://github.com/nvimtools/none-ls-extras.nvim
